Discover LudwigThe phrase "agree instead"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when suggesting an alternative agreement or choice in a discussion or negotiation context.
Example: "If we cannot reach a consensus on the proposal, we can agree instead on a revised timeline."
Alternatives: "concur instead" or "consent instead".
